    <title>1997 (5) TMI 238 - CEGAT, NEW DELHI</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=87355</link>
    <description>Modvat credit could not be denied merely because a Rule 57G declaration carried an incorrect tariff heading when the inputs and final products were correctly described. The defect was limited to the wrong classification entry for bars and rods, and the substantive particulars of the declaration were otherwise in order. Applying its earlier view, CEGAT held that a classification mistake by itself does not disentitle a manufacturer to credit. The denial of Modvat credit was therefore not justified, and the assessee was entitled to the credit.</description>
